Overview
This position is physically located in Chesapeake, VAThe Transportation Analyst oversees and executes the transportation process across a wide variety of programs and operations within the company. The Transportation Analyst coordinates the movement of goods, products, materials, and ensures compliance with all regulations. The Transportation Analyst manages transportation schedules, assists with warehouse operations, and proactively communicates statuses to stakeholders.
